Solubility Rules applied to various reactions

Use the Solubility Rules to write net ionic equations for the reactions that occur when solutions of the following are mixed.

a) K2S + ZnSO4    
b) K2CrO4 + NiCl2    
c) CsOH + FeCl3 [2]  
d) CuSO4 + Pb(ClO4)2    
e) FeSO4 + K3PO4    
f) FeCl2 + TlNO3    
g) (NH4)2CO3 + Ni(ClO4)2
